Navigating the Challenges of GA4 Custom Events: A Practical Guide for Marketers
Discover practical solutions for common challenges marketers face with custom events in GA4, and learn how MyUserJourney offers a more intuitive, privacy-compliant alternative.

Image by Pexels on Pixabay — Free to use under Pixabay Licence
As marketers increasingly rely on data to drive decisions, the importance of tracking custom events in Google Analytics 4 (GA4) cannot be overstated. However, many users face challenges in accurately setting up and interpreting these events due to GA4's unique data model shift from Universal Analytics. This guide aims to demystify the process of custom event tracking in GA4, offering practical solutions for common issues.
Understanding Custom Events in GA4
In GA4, events are at the heart of data collection. Unlike Universal Analytics, which relied heavily on categories, actions, and labels, GA4 focuses on events as standalone data points. This means that every interaction, from button clicks to video plays, is treated as an event. For marketers, this shift can be both liberating and challenging.
Common Issues with GA4 Custom Event Tracking
Recent discussions among analysts highlight several pain points while working with GA4 custom events:
- Creating custom events: Many users struggle with how to format and implement custom event tracking.
- Missing data in BigQuery: Users report inconsistencies in data exports after specific dates, complicating data analysis.
- Seeing page views by path and query string: Users find it challenging to obtain detailed page view data relevant to their paths and queries.
Creating Custom Events
To successfully create custom events in GA4, one must define the event parameters clearly. Follow these steps:
- Open your GA4 property and navigate to Events.
- Click on Create Event to set up a new event.
- Define the event name and any relevant parameters you wish to track, ensuring they align with GA4's standards.
- Save your event and verify that it appears in your events list.
GA4 simplifies event creation by allowing users to define events based on existing interactions, ensuring a straightforward setup process.
Tackling Missing Data in BigQuery
The issue of missing data in BigQuery exports is a known challenge for GA4 users. To troubleshoot this problem, consider the following solutions:
- Ensure that BigQuery linking is properly configured in your GA4 settings.
- Check if data sampling is affecting the volume of your exports by reviewing the sampling settings in your reports.
- Consult the official GA4 documentation for any updates regarding data retention policies.
If data consistency issues persist, you might explore MyUserJourney as an alternative that handles custom events and data analysis more effectively.
Obtaining Detailed Page View Data
To see page views segmented by path and query strings in GA4, consider utilising the exploration reports feature:
- Go to Analysis in GA4 and create a new Exploration Report.
- Select Page path and screen class as a dimension.
- Add relevant metrics to see data visualisations at a granular level.
This approach allows marketers to dissect user journey data effectively, providing insights that can shape strategies.
Why Consider MyUserJourney for Custom Event Tracking?
For those looking for a more straightforward, privacy-compliant alternative, MyUserJourney shifts the focus to user-centric analytics without compromising on capabilities. Here’s how:
- No-Code Funnel Building: MyUserJourney provides a no-code funnel builder that facilitates the visualisation of user journeys, offering insights without the complexity of custom events.
- Real-Time Analytics: The platform delivers real-time tracking, allowing users to analyse custom actions as they occur.
- Privacy-First Approach: MyUserJourney is designed with GDPR compliance in mind, ensuring that customer data is handled responsibly.
This makes it an appealing choice for marketers who prioritise data protection while needing robust analysis tools. You can explore more about transitioning to privacy-first analytics in our blog post on navigating from GA4.
Conclusion
Custom event tracking in GA4 represents a nuanced yet essential aspect of data-driven marketing. Understanding how to create effective custom events, troubleshoot data export issues, and leverage detailed page view reporting will enable marketers to harness the full potential of their digital analytics. Meanwhile, exploring platforms like MyUserJourney can provide a user-friendly, privacy-compliant alternative for obtaining actionable insights without the headaches associated with traditional platforms.
FAQs
What are custom events in GA4?
Custom events in GA4 are user-defined events that track specific actions on your website, such as button clicks or video plays, which are not tracked by default.
How can I troubleshoot missing data in BigQuery?
To troubleshoot missing data in BigQuery, check your GA4 settings for proper linking, ensure there is no data sampling affecting your reports, and refer to GA4's official documentation for guidance.
How do I see detailed page view data in GA4?
You can view detailed page view data by using the exploration reports feature in GA4, allowing you to segment data by various dimensions including page path and query string.
What are the privacy benefits of using MyUserJourney?
MyUserJourney takes a privacy-first approach, ensuring compliance with GDPR while providing robust analytics solutions that focus on user data protection.
How does MyUserJourney simplify analytics for marketers?
MyUserJourney simplifies analytics through features like a no-code funnel builder, real-time analytics, and a user-friendly interface, reducing the complexity often associated with traditional platforms.
Frequently Asked Questions
What are custom events in GA4?
Custom events in GA4 are user-defined events that track specific actions on your website, such as button clicks or video plays, which are not tracked by default.
How can I troubleshoot missing data in BigQuery?
To troubleshoot missing data in BigQuery, check your GA4 settings for proper linking, ensure there is no data sampling affecting your reports, and refer to GA4's official documentation for guidance.
How do I see detailed page view data in GA4?
You can view detailed page view data by using the exploration reports feature in GA4, allowing you to segment data by various dimensions including page path and query string.
What are the privacy benefits of using MyUserJourney?
MyUserJourney takes a privacy-first approach, ensuring compliance with GDPR while providing robust analytics solutions that focus on user data protection.
How does MyUserJourney simplify analytics for marketers?
MyUserJourney simplifies analytics through features like a no-code funnel builder, real-time analytics, and a user-friendly interface, reducing the complexity often associated with traditional platforms.